We've lived in our villa in Jumeirah for 2 years and just noticed a patch of black mold in the corner of our master bedroom closet, behind some clothes. It's gotten worse since the humidity spiked a couple of weeks ago, and my husband has started getting a bit of a sore throat in the mornings. Is this something I need to get a professional to look at immediately, or can I try cleaning it myself first?

Yes, in your situation, a professional inspection is strongly recommended. The combination of visible growth that's actively worsening, the symptom of a sore throat, and the high-humidity environment of Dubai points to a situation that likely extends beyond a simple surface issue.

Black discoloration can be several mould species, some of which are more problematic than others. The symptom your husband is experiencing suggests the spores are becoming airborne and affecting indoor air quality. In a villa in Jumeirah, this is often due to a combination of interstitial condensation within the walls and the constant cycling of air conditioning, which can spread spores from a central source. A professional inspection with moisture mapping and air/surface sampling can identify the species and, more importantly, locate the source of the moisture—whether it's a small leak, capillary action from the slab, or condensation from the AC system—which must be fixed to prevent recurrence.

While you can clean a very small, surface-level patch with appropriate precautions, your case has progressed. DIY cleaning often disturbs the colony, releasing a larger cloud of spores without addressing the root cause, leading to rapid regrowth. For health and efficacy, a diagnostic inspection is the necessary first step.
